Why These Are the Top Restoration Contractors in Hanover

** The restoration market serving Hanover, Connecticut, is characterized by a reliance on established regional and national franchise providers from nearby commercial hubs like Norwich, Storrs, and Gales Ferry. Due to Hanover's smaller size and residential nature, there is no hyper-local competition, but the surrounding area is well-served by several high-quality contractors. The level of service quality is generally high, as these companies maintain industry-standard certifications (IICRC) and have extensive experience working with major insurance carriers. Competition is healthy among the top providers, which benefits consumers through an emphasis on customer service, rapid response times, and professional workmanship. Typical pricing is not advertised publicly, as all jobs are custom-quoted based on the scope of damage. However, the market operates heavily within the insurance model, meaning most reputable providers work directly with homeowners' insurance adjusters to manage costs, and pricing is typically aligned with industry-standard pricing software like Xactimate.

1What are the most common causes of water damage in Hanover homes, and how quickly should I respond?

In Hanover, common causes include basement flooding from heavy spring rains and snowmelt, burst pipes due to our cold winter freezes, and appliance failures. You should respond within 24-48 hours to prevent mold growth, which can start quickly in Connecticut's humid summers. Immediate water extraction and drying are critical to minimize structural damage and secondary issues.

4How does the seasonal weather in Connecticut impact the timeline for restoration projects?

Timelines can be extended due to New England's climate. Winter projects may face delays from snowstorms, affecting material deliveries and exterior work. Summer humidity in Hanover can prolong drying times for water damage, while fall is often the busiest season for restoration companies after summer storms. Planning for potential weather-related delays is a practical part of any project estimate in our region.

5Does homeowner's insurance typically cover mold remediation in Connecticut, and what should I know about filing a claim?

Coverage depends on the source of the moisture; insurance typically covers mold if it's from a "sudden and accidental" event like a burst pipe, but not from long-term neglect or humidity. When filing a claim in Connecticut, document all damage with photos before any cleanup, and immediately notify your insurer. It's highly advisable to use a restoration company experienced in working with insurance carriers to provide proper documentation and estimates that meet carrier requirements.
